|  Clarks Grip
The perfect casual travel shoe...
I travel every week for business and wear loafers almost exclusively because of the TSA checkpoints. I own the Clarks Grip in 3 different colors: black, brown, and taupe suede. The Grip has perfected the driving moc look with the sole extending up the heel. The tiny holes on the instep offer much needed ventilation after navigating an airport. They slip on and off very easily so you're not "that guy" who's simultaneously trying to repack his laptop, hair gel & shampoo and re-tie his shoes while his fellow passengers try not to kill him for holding up the line. The best part (next to the Grip's comfort) is that they are very packable, taking up virtually no space in one's luggage. I used to bring just a pair of dress shoes for work and sneakers for the gym. My dress shoes would double as casual shoes in a pinch. Nowadays, I can actually bring a pair of casual/travel shoes with the Grip as they are so light and packable. For the most part the Grip wears true to size, but they lean toward running big. I wear an 11 or 11.5 depending on the maker. In the Grip the 11.5 would be huge. The 11 was fine. These are also great for wide feet. Lastly, I get a lot of compliments on these. They just look comfortable.
